RVSB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

91 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Riverview Bancorp (RVSB)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$107M — down 13% from $123M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 8 funds opened new RVSB posit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 30 added to existing stakes and 27 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$1.37M. The largest seller was DePrince Race & Zollo Inc (DRZ), cutting an estimated $2.84M.
